Hi, I found the following on Ancestry. Walter Richard Midgley, can be found on page 232 of the RN Long Service and Good Conduct Medal 1920-1970, Register Index (1944-1963). He is listed as a Chief Petty Officer Photo. In the RN Long Service and Good Conduct Medal 1920-1970, Application Books: 86680-98529 (1944-1954)on page 50, he is shown to be of the same rank and aboard the Lanka, his Official Number being FAA/MX56313. He is shown again aboard the Lanka in this document, RN Long Service and Good Conduct Medal 1920-1970, Indexed (1942-1947) on page 246 Information on the Lanka: BBC - WW2 People's War - A Posting to Ceylon (Sri Lanka) - Memories of a Wren H.M.S.
